Void quantity is the level of House in the column which is occupied by solvent. It's the Room within the column that more info may be outside of the column's interior packing content. Void quantity is calculated with a chromatogram as the first component peak detected, which is normally the solvent that was present within the sample mixture; Preferably the sample solvent flows throughout the column without the need of interacting Along with the column, but remains detectable as distinctive from the HPLC solvent. The void quantity is applied like a correction aspect.
